It appears that you probably have the notify by email tick box set in your UCP. You might want to go into your UCP and unsubscribe to all the watched topics, and also recheck all your notify settings (i.e., notify on private messages, notify on topic replies, etc.)

To the dev team, I sure would like to see the notifies turned off by default when a person registers. Mostly on the topic replies, and perhaps the PMs as well. In 2.0.xx all user settings were on one screen and it was very easy for a new member to see these and change them. But now with the multi-level, muti-feature, multi-screen UCP, its probably more likely that these will be over looked and there will be a few dis-gruntled new members who respond like the above users who haven't waded thru all the settings and screens. I myself had a flood of emails too, but beeing familiar with phpBB, I knew what was happening and fixed my UCP.

Well...

1) as was quoted above, you must uncheck the "Send me an email when a reply is posted" box if you don't want to get any emails for that specific topic that you are replying to.

2) If you don't want to get ANY emails for ANY topics on the entire board, than you need to go to the UCP > Preferences > Posting Messages, and set the "Notify me upon replies by default:" to "off"

3) It would be nice if there was an option in the UCP that would enable you to select one notification for a reply UNTIL you visit the thread (same as phpBB2x) OR to select a notification for EVERY reply, (my preference)

4) This is NOT a bug. I have tested it on the latest CVS on my board.
